Tips for eating mango

Use a fruit knife to cut the mango vertically along the core. You will get three parts in total. The core part in the middle can be eaten directly, and the flesh parts on both sides can be cut into a grid shape. Turn the flesh out and you can eat the mango intact and hygienically.

Mango is one of the famous tropical fruits. Mango contains sugar, protein and crude fiber. The content of carotene, a precursor of vitamin A, is particularly high in mango, which is rare among all fruits.

Minerals, proteins, fats, sugars, etc. are also the main nutrients of mangoes. Mangoes can be made into juice, jam, canned food, pickles, hot and sour pickles, mango milk powder, candied fruit, etc.

Mangoes can be used to make a variety of processed products, such as syrup slices, jam, juice, candied fruit, dehydrated mango slices, mangoes, salted or sour and spicy mangoes, etc. The leaves can be used as refreshing drinks, and the seeds can be used to extract protein, starch and fat.
